When is the best time to rent a vacation rental in Manila?
Demand and prices peak in the dry season — roughly November to April, so book a few months ahead for those dates. Shoulder-season weeks either side are the sweet spot for availability and value on VRBO.
Is a vacation rental in Manila better value than a hotel?
For two people on a short trip, a central hotel can be cheaper. For families, groups, or stays of several nights, a whole-home vacation rental in Manila usually wins on price per person once you factor in the kitchen and shared living space — compare both before you book.
